About Al-rahmah School

Al-rahmah School is a private elementary school in Baltimore, MD. Al-rahmah School serves approximately 187 students, and covers grades Kindergarten-8th, and has a 6.7:1 student-teacher ratio. Al-rahmah School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.6 out of 10 and ranks #13 of 378 private schools in MD.

What Parents Should Know

At 187 students, Al-rahmah School is on the smaller side. That usually buys more individual attention and teachers who know every kid by name, with the trade-off of fewer electives and extracurriculars than a larger school can staff. Ask what activities it actually offers.

At 6.7:1 students to teachers, Al-rahmah School sits well below the national average. Smaller classes like that usually mean more one-on-one time between students and teachers.

Al-rahmah School is private, so it runs independently of the local district and sets its own curriculum. That freedom cuts both ways depending on what you want for your child. If you're considering it, start with the practical questions: tuition, financial aid, and how admissions work.

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about Al-rahmah School

What grades does Al-rahmah School serve?

Al-rahmah School serves students in grades Kindergarten through 8th.

How many students attend Al-rahmah School?

Al-rahmah School has an enrollment of approximately 187 students.

What is the student-teacher ratio at Al-rahmah School?

The student-teacher ratio at Al-rahmah School is 6.7:1. A lower ratio generally means more individual attention per student. The national average is approximately 11:1 for private schools.

How does Al-rahmah School rank in MD?

Al-rahmah School ranks #13 of 378 private schools in MD.

What is Al-rahmah School's MySchoolScout rating?

Al-rahmah School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 8.6 out of 10. This score combines the level-appropriate components shown in the rating breakdown; equity data is shown separately for context.

Is Al-rahmah School a private school?

Yes, Al-rahmah School is a private coeducational school with a Islamic affiliation. Private schools are not required to participate in state standardized testing, so academic performance data may be limited compared to public schools.

Is Al-rahmah School a religious school?

Al-rahmah School has a Islamic religious affiliation.
